What is Buttercup yellow?

Buttercups are a large genus of flowering plants called Ranunculus. It has yellow, shiny petals, and grows wild in many places. It is poisonous to eat for humans and cattle, but when dry the poison is not active. Buttercup.

What is the hex code for Buttercup?

The hexadecimal color code #fbdf8c is a light shade of yellow. In the RGB color model #fbdf8c is comprised of 98.43% red, 87.45% green and 54.9% blue. In the HSL color space #fbdf8c has a hue of 45° (degrees), 93% saturation and 77% lightness.

What does green and yellow make?

If you mix yellow and green paint together, you'll get yellow-green, which is a tertiary color. It looks a lot like a lighter shade of green, but many refer to it as chartreuse. Adding extra green or yellow to this color is an easy way to get different variants of yellow-green.

What color is Confederate gray?

Old hunters and Indian fighters of the pre-Civil War era wore blue or light gray so they would not stand out at a distance. This tradition was carried over into the selection of army uniform colors. Because the United States (Union) regulation color was already dark blue, the Confederates chose gray.

What does white and black make?

Combining black and white will result in a color known as "neutral gray." Neutral gray is the purest type of gray you can create because it has no other tint or hue. Equal parts of black and white should create a mid-tone gray.

What colors make pink?

Red and white mixed together make pink. The amount of each color you add affects the shade of pink you end up with. So more white will give you a lighter pink, whereas more red will give you a darker pink. That means that pink is actually a tint, not a pure color.

What two colors make red?

Red is a primary color, so you cannot create it by mixing any other colors. Primary colors are colors that exist on their own and do not contain traces of any other color. Aside from red, the other primary colors are blue and yellow.

What color is bronze?

Bronze is a moderate yellowish-brown color with the hex code #CD7F32, also used to describe a more metallic shade. The color gets its name from the hard, strong alloy of tin and copper, whose discovery marked the beginning of a new era in human history.

Why is it called buttercup?

The origin of the name appears to come from a belief that it gave butter its golden hue. In reality Buttercups are poisonous to cattle and are often left uneaten.
